Horlicks is a suspension. When mixed with water or milk, the powdered ingredients do not completely dissolve, resulting in a mixture where solid particles remain suspended in the liquid. This characteristic distinguishes it from a solution, where the solute completely dissolves.
The carbon dioxide gas in lemonade creates a solution, as it dissolves in the liquid to form carbonic acid, contributing to the drink's effervescence. While the bubbles might appear to create a suspension, they are actually part of the dissolved gas that is released under pressure. Therefore, the overall mixture is primarily a solution with dissolved CO2 rather than a suspension or colloid.

If the lemonade does not have pulp, it would be considered a solution. A solution is a homogeneous mixture where the solute (such as sugar or lemon juice) is completely dissolved in the solvent (such as water), resulting in a uniform mixture at the molecular level. In contrast, a colloid is a mixture where particles of the solute are dispersed but not fully dissolved, leading to a more heterogeneous appearance.

Lemonade made from a powdered mix is considered a solution because the powder dissolves completely in water, forming a homogeneous mixture at a molecular level. In a solution, the solute (the powdered mix) is uniformly distributed within the solvent (water), and the particles are too small to settle out or be seen. In contrast, a suspension contains larger particles that do not dissolve and can separate over time, which is not the case with properly mixed lemonade.
